Applikationen mit Python??

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her richtig.
Antworten
DATENWÜHLER
User
Beiträge: 1
Registriert: Dienstag 28. Oktober 2003, 11:48

Bin ganz neu beim Thema Python. Zur Orientierung habe ich einige Fragen:
Kann man mit Python wirklich Applikationen entwickeln (GUI mit DB-Anbindung, Mehrbenutzerbetrieb)?
Wie ist unter diesen Bedingungen die Geschwindigkeit ?
Was ich ebenfalls beobachte, ist das PHP-GTK-Projekt: auch eine Skriptsprache mit GUI, so dass man damit Apps entwickeln kann, so jedenfalls der Ansatz. (Da ist jetzt gerade die Version 1.0 erschienen.) Kann jemand das mit Python vergleichen?
Sehr interessant finde ich die Möglichkeiten, Python miit Java zu verbinden, Stichworte glue-Sprache, Jython. Kann mir jemand Links oder Bücher nennen, wo ich dazu Genaueres nachlesen kann?

Das sind eine Menge Fragen.
Für jede (Teil-)Antwort schon mal herzlichen Dank.

Dirk
Voges
User
Beiträge: 564
Registriert: Dienstag 6. August 2002, 14:52
Wohnort: Region Hannover

Hallo!

Na, dann hier mal ein paar unsachliche Anmerkungen von mir.
DATENWÜHLER hat geschrieben:Kann man mit Python wirklich Applikationen entwickeln (GUI mit DB-Anbindung, Mehrbenutzerbetrieb)?
Wenn man mit einer Programmiersprache nicht wirklich Applikationen schreiben könnte, wäre es keine ;-)
DATENWÜHLER hat geschrieben:Wie ist unter diesen Bedingungen die Geschwindigkeit ?
Gut. Die von Dir genannten Bedingungen sind allerdings etwas wage, um genauer werden zu können. Wieviel Intelligenz sollen die Clients haben? Gibt es eine Middleware, die vieles schon erledigt? Welche Ansprüche werden an die Darstellung der Daten gestellt? etc. pp.
DATENWÜHLER hat geschrieben:Was ich ebenfalls beobachte, ist das PHP-GTK-Projekt:
[...]Kann jemand das mit Python vergleichen?
Kann man versuchen.
<vorurteile_modus>
Ich kenne weder PHP-GTK noch PyGTK, aber die Vorteile von PHP-GTK gegenüber PyGTK müssten schon immens sein (kann natürlich sein), wenn sie die Nachteile von PHP gegenüber Python ausgleichen wollten.
</vorurteile_modus>

Zu jyhton:
Hast Du denn schon ausgiebig nach 'jython' gegoogelt (auch in comp.lang.python)? U.a. gibt gibt es www.jython.org und Amazon kennt drei Bücher zum Thema.

Jan
XT@ngel
User
Beiträge: 255
Registriert: Dienstag 6. August 2002, 14:36
Kontaktdaten:

DATENWÜHLER hat geschrieben:Wie ist unter diesen Bedingungen die Geschwindigkeit ?
Ich kann mir kaum vorstellen das PHP standalone (bzw. nicht als apache Modul) so viel schneller läuft als Python. Und sowit ich weiss, speichert PHP den erzeugten Bytecode nicht.

MfG
Andreas
Gast

Leider nihct unter meinem gestern angelegten Benutzernamen "Datenwühler". Bin gerade zig-fach am LogIn gescheitert, wen kann man denn hier als Administrator kontakten?
Voges hat geschrieben:Hallo!
Wenn man mit einer Programmiersprache nicht wirklich Applikationen schreiben könnte, wäre es keine ;-)
;-) Ok, aber es gibt schon Skriptsprachen mit denen man in diesem Sinn keine Apps schreiben kann, oder: sollte...
Voges hat geschrieben:<vorurteile_modus>
Ich kenne weder PHP-GTK noch PyGTK, aber die Vorteile von PHP-GTK gegenüber PyGTK müssten schon immens sein (kann natürlich sein), wenn sie die Nachteile von PHP gegenüber Python ausgleichen wollten.
</vorurteile_modus>
Was sind denn die Nachteile von PHP gegenüber Python? Ausser der bisher fehlenden Objektorientierung, die kommt ja in PHP5 wohl, und dass Python sich irgendwie "sympathischer anfühlt".
Voges hat geschrieben:Zu jyhton:
Hast Du denn schon ausgiebig nach 'jython' gegoogelt (auch in comp.lang.python)? U.a. gibt gibt es www.jython.org und Amazon kennt drei Bücher zum Thema.
jython.org hatte ich natürlich schon gescannt, aber wenig verstanden (es mag an meinen Englischkenntnissen liegen:-)
aber man findet mit Stichwort 'jython' tatsächlich einige deutschspreachige Websites, die haben mir schon mal etwas weitergeholfen.
Na ja, dass es (englischsprachige) Bücher gibt wußte ich, aber bevor ich mir die kaufe, frage ich schon erstmal in einem solchen Forum, z.B. ob einer eines empfehlen kann....
Weiss jemand etwas über die Performance, wenn man den Weg über Jython wählt? Bremst das?

Dirk
XT@ngel
User
Beiträge: 255
Registriert: Dienstag 6. August 2002, 14:36
Kontaktdaten:

Gast hat geschrieben: Ok, aber es gibt schon Skriptsprachen mit denen man in diesem Sinn keine Apps schreiben kann, oder: sollte...
Ja, und dazu zählt zur Zeit ganz sicher PHP *g*
Zum Beispiel wurden Namensräume aus PHP5 wieder gestrichen.
Und das Chaos um die Funktionsbezeichnungen ist in PHP5 immer noch nicht gelöst.
(Aber dafür gibt es ja ne gute Doku.)
frage ich schon erstmal in einem solchen Forum, z.B. ob einer eines empfehlen kann....
Eines meiner Python Buecher ist GoTo Python von Addison-Wesley
Dort gibt es Kapitel zu JPython und Python mit C/C++ erweitern.
piddon
Gründer
Beiträge: 410
Registriert: Dienstag 30. Juli 2002, 18:03
Wohnort: Oestrich-Winkel
Kontaktdaten:

Gast hat geschrieben:Leider nihct unter meinem gestern angelegten Benutzernamen "Datenwühler". Bin gerade zig-fach am LogIn gescheitert, wen kann man denn hier als Administrator kontakten?
Bitte schicke mir (ich bins, der Admin! ;) ) mal eine Beschreibung deiner Versuche an meine Mailadresse: support at sandtner.net (bitte das at mit @ ersetzen, bin die Spammails SATT ;) )

Dann schauen wir mal was man machen kann...
irc: #python.de @ irc.freenode.net | [url=http://pythonwiki.pocoo.org]python-wiki[/url] | [url=http://www.pythonwiki.de/PythonDeForum/Faq]python-forum FAQ[/url]
Antworten